عنوان انگلیسی مقاله ISI
Optimal control of a nonlinear induction heating system using a proper orthogonal decomposition based reduced order model

چکیده انگلیسی
⺠Optimal Control of temperature profile over work piece for induction heating applications considered. ⺠Considered system is a nonlinear, multiphysics system with spatially distributed parameters and governed by coupled systems of partial differential equations, for which a finite element model is obtained. ⺠A reduced model is obtained through nonlinear model order reduction using proper orthogonal decomposition. ⺠The reduced model is used to develop an optimal control law for the induction heating current using Hamilton Jacobi-Bellman theory. ⺠The control law developed using reduced model is shown to work satisfactorily on the full sized model.
